Active participation in activities of Hariyali – a NGO from Thane, jointly working in collboration with Forest
Department, in the field of conservation of water, plantation and nature
education, activities undertaken are such as -
About 5 lakes
are constructed in Yeoor hills for conservation of water. More than 1,00,000
plants are planted in the period of 8 years. Many nature trails, nature
education programs were conducted for public awareness. Water analysis, study
of succession of species, check listing of birds and insects The recent
project taken up was the Parikrama of Tanasa river to find out water condition
of the river are some of the projects. Conservation & Beautification of
city lakes from
Thane.
Active
participation in the activities of HOPE – a NGO from
Thane working in the field of Nature awareness, education and conservation,
activities undertaken are such as – Nature park constructed in collaboration
with Thane Municipal Corporation, organization of school nature clubs, mangrove
plantation, studying biodiversity of mangrove ecosystem.
Active
participation in the work of HOPE Nature Trust – Work as one of the Trustee of HOPE Nature Trust. The work done is in
Wada Taluka in the villages like Chandoli, Khaire Ambivili and Gavitpada. The
work is with holiastic approach for the upliftment of the villagers. Completed
one check dam, a rank and water recycling system with roof water harvesting.
